Many people sign a lease for commercial space without a clear understanding of the legally binding contract and what that could mean for their business. In most cases, a lease is provided by a Landlord and can be written to benefit a Landlord’s best interest. A lease represents a significant commitment of time and financial resources. A Tenant should have a legal professional review a lease or contract before signing it.
